1、精通html、css、Javascript、es6,熟练使用多种主流前端框架,包括有Vue、React、JQuery等
2、熟练使用多种组件库,包括有ant-design、element-ui、iview、uniapp、echart,以及公司内部运维的基于JQuery的WUI,与bootstarp类似,有熟练的文档阅读能力,适应性强,任何的ui框架,能快速1天内上手
3、熟练使用fiddler、charles抓包工具,熟悉浏览器断点工具
4、熟练使用webpack打包工具,熟悉monorepo结构项目管理
5、熟悉阿里的低代码引擎开发使用及低代码平台设计思想
6、英语水平:CET-4
1.XCreator低代码平台-基于JQuery、vue2前端项目工程运维开发 2022-04~至今
项目描述:XCreator是一个无代码/低代码构建企业级应用站点的平台。 提供便利的生产工具集,通过应用模板和定制化,帮助企业快速构建出满足个性化需求、微服务架构的企业级应用。 支持云化部署,基于租户提供跨组织的应用与数据安全。前端工程包含设计器工程、组件物料工程、定制化页面母版、WUI框架、平台应用管理后台、基于XCreator开发的移动端和Web端定制化项目等。
项目负责:运维平台前端项目工作,代码,完成版本测试的问题修复及需求迭代,上线项目定制化需求前端开发支撑,保障版本更新。
技术栈:html、css、javascript、vue2、vue3、JQuery等。
2.XCreator低代码平台-基于阿里LowCodeEngine前端项目重构 2023-06~至今
项目描述:基于旧的低代码平台项目使用阿里开源的低代码引擎重构,优化交互界面,提升开发体验、轻量化组件减少空间占用,提高性能、使用ant-design组件库,提供更优美的界面设计,拓展阿里的低代码引擎,打造继承并优化原身的基础功能低代码平台。
项目负责:项目可划分为设计器工程用于页面搭建;物料工程,提供平台组件;设置器工程,页面搭建时对组件配置项配置。主要投入开发物料工程的组件集成开发,定制化开发适用性强的组件,如将ant-design的所有UI组件结合其属性改造成可配置项提供到设置器里做配置,同时拓展优化设置器,事件操作交互也改造成可配置的功能,此外还有结合antd版本5.+的特点,实现业务应用自定义主题。
技术栈:react、ant-design、ant-design-pro、typescript、webpack、tsx、scss等。
3.基于uiniapp开发移动端多端应用 2019-08~2021-10
项目描述:此项为总结以往项目经验,从事过两家公司都用的同一套技术框架,开发技术基本一致,都是使用uniapp一套代码,生成APP、H5、微信小程序,多端发布的应用。
项目负责:以其中参与的一个项目为例,派图租赁,一个集PC、移动H5、微信小程序、支付宝小程序、移动app的多端大型服务商平台,系统是国内少有的涵盖影棚器材租赁、模特摄影服务的综合性平台,与电商平台性质类似。主要独立负责移动端开发,兼容多端应用及打包发布。
技术栈:html、css、javascript、uniapp、vue2等。
该项目是公司研发项目,是一个无代码/低代码构建企业级应用站点的平台。我是项目组核心前端开发人员,工作期间首先参与旧版本基于JQuery、vue的低代码开发平台及其wui框架运维,其后参与使用ant-design、react来重构新版本低代码引擎开发。
此项目为太原地铁定制公司的产品,我参与软件首页开发及部分细分h5轻应用开发,软件已上架应用市场。主要使用技术有vue2、vant等。
软件为工作项目,主要参与各租户首页定制开发,h5轻应用定制开发。主要技术为vue、jquery、weex等